Overview

This course will examine the work and legacies of three fascinating women who fought bravely against convention to improve the situation of women in Victorian society. Josephine Butler challenged the sexual morality of the time, Octavia Hill was involved in the struggles of working-class women, and Annie Besant embraced various causes in her fight for social justice.
